MongoDB的特點(diǎn)
- 高擴(kuò)展性
- 分布式存儲
- 低成本
- 結(jié)構(gòu)靈活
安裝與配置
- 官網(wǎng)下載
- 定義數(shù)據(jù)庫存儲位置MongoDB文件夾,并在文件夾下創(chuàng)建以下文件夾
- data文件夾存放數(shù)據(jù)
- logs文件夾存放日志
- etc存放mongod配置文件
- 以管理員身份進(jìn)入命令行
- 進(jìn)入到安裝目錄的bin路徑執(zhí)行mongod相關(guān)命令(此時需要帶配合參數(shù))
提取配置到配置文件(etc/mongo.conf)
內(nèi)容為:
#數(shù)據(jù)庫路徑
dbpath=d:\MongoDB\data\
#日志輸出文件路徑
logpath=d:\MongoDB\logs\mongo.log
#錯誤日志采用追加模式,配置這個選項(xiàng)后mongodb的日志會追加到現(xiàn)有的日志文件,而不是以重新建立一個新的文件
logappend=true
#啟用日志文件,默認(rèn)啟動
journal=true
#這個選項(xiàng)可以過濾掉一些無用的日志信息,若需要調(diào)試使用請設(shè)置false
quiet=true
#端口號 默認(rèn)為27017
port=27017
#http 配置
httpinterface=true
即可用命令: mogond --config ..\etc\mongo.conf 來啟動數(shù)據(jù)服務(wù)
另外可以添加日志服務(wù),在上面基礎(chǔ)上添加 --httpinterface ,即可用28017來訪問日志服務(wù),可以將--httpinterface寫到config文件中去
為方便操作,可注冊到本地服務(wù)
mogond --config ..\etc\mongo.conf --install --serviceName "MongoDB"
然后查看電腦本地服務(wù),找到MongoDB服務(wù)直接開啟即可
- 設(shè)置環(huán)境變量Path為MongoDB的bin地址,即可全局訪問mongob
- mongob進(jìn)入數(shù)據(jù)服務(wù)后,可調(diào)用show dbs查看服務(wù)信息